Shop Veiled Image 1 of Veiled $325.00 Oil and gold leaf on 12”x16” canvas Add To Cart Oil and gold leaf on 12”x16” canvas Oil and gold leaf on 12”x16” canvas
Shop Veiled Image 1 of Veiled $325.00 Oil and gold leaf on 12”x16” canvas Add To Cart Oil and gold leaf on 12”x16” canvas Oil and gold leaf on 12”x16” canvas